/**
* Defines the abstract data type <code>Cal.Collections.Array.Array</code> along with a variety of functions and instances for the type.
* <p>
* <code>Cal.Collections.Array.Array</code> is a polymorphic, immutable (i.e. purely functional) array type.
* It is strict in its element values i.e. when an <code>Cal.Collections.Array.Array a</code> value is
* created, all elements of the array are evaluated to weak-head normal form.
* <p>
* <code>Cal.Collections.Array.Array</code> offers constant time access to its elements. In addition,
* <code>Cal.Collections.Array.Array</code> uses an unboxed representation of elements whenever possible. So for example, for
* <code>Cal.Collections.Array.Array Cal.Core.Prelude.Int</code>, the underlying representation is the Java primitive array
* <code>[int]</code>. Also, for an array of Java foreign objects, such as
* <code>Cal.Collections.Array.Array Cal.Core.Prelude.String</code>, the underlying representation is a Java array
* <code>[java.lang.String]</code>, rather than an array of CAL internal values holding onto java.lang.Strings
* i.e. it is more space efficient.
*
* @author Bo Ilic
*/

/**
* Searches the array for the specified value using the binary search algorithm. The array must be
* sorted (via the ordering defined by <code>Cal.Core.Prelude.compare</code>) for the result to be well-defined.
* If the array contains multiple elements that are equal to the specified value, there is no guarantee
* which specific one will be found.
* <p>
* If the array does not contain the specified value, a negative value will be returned. This negative value
* is equal to <code>(-insertionPoint - 1)</code> where <code>insertionPoint</code> is the point at which the value would need to
* be inserted into the array to maintain a sorted array.
* <p>
* This should yield better performance for primitive arrays then the <code>Cal.Collections.Array.binarySearch</code> function.
*
*
* <dl><dt><b>See Also:</b>
* <dd><b>Functions and Class Methods:</b> Cal.Collections.Array.binarySearch, Cal.Collections.Array.binarySearchBy
* </dl>
*
* @param array (CAL type: <code>(Cal.Core.Prelude.Ord a, Cal.Core.Prelude.Typeable a) => Cal.Collections.Array.Array a</code>)
* sorted array to search
* @param value (CAL type: <code>(Cal.Core.Prelude.Ord a, Cal.Core.Prelude.Typeable a) => a</code>)
* the value to search for
* @return (CAL type: <code>Cal.Core.Prelude.Int</code>)
* the index of value in the array, or a negative value if value does not occur in the array.
*/

/**
* WARNING- keep private, this is for explanation and benchmarking purposes only.
* <p>
* This is another implementation of <code>Cal.Collections.Array.foldLeftStrict</code> that pushes the recursion to the Java array level.
* In this case, it doesn't benefit performance much. This is good news, since it means pushing to the level
* of Java arrays is only useful if there is a specific reason for it e.g.
* <ul>
* <li>
* an especially efficient implementation for a specific primitive array type
* </li>
* <li>
* delegation to a foreign function to do most of the work
* </li>
* <li>
* does not neet to intertwine with CAL functions at a fine-grained level (unlike with <code>Cal.Collections.Array.foldLeftStrict</code>, which
* has its folding function).
* </li>
* </ul>
* <p>
* <code>Cal.Test.General.M2.sumArray 100000</code> went from 7.6s to 7.5s using this version of <code>Cal.Collections.Array.foldLeftStrict</code>. This is not
* enough benefit to justify the extra coding here.

/**
* Sorts the specified array. All order comparisons are done using the
* <code>Cal.Core.Prelude.compare</code> class method.
* <p>
* This function implements a stable sort in that items which evaluate to <code>Cal.Core.Prelude.EQ</code>
* under the <code>Cal.Core.Prelude.compare</code> class method preserve their original ordering in the original
* array.
* <p>
* This should yield better performance for primitive arrays then the <code>Cal.Collections.Array.sort</code> function.
*
*
* <dl><dt><b>See Also:</b>
* <dd><b>Functions and Class Methods:</b> Cal.Collections.Array.sort, Cal.Collections.Array.sortBy
* </dl>
*
* @param array (CAL type: <code>(Cal.Core.Prelude.Ord a, Cal.Core.Prelude.Typeable a) => Cal.Collections.Array.Array a</code>)
* the array to be sorted.
* @return (CAL type: <code>(Cal.Core.Prelude.Ord a, Cal.Core.Prelude.Typeable a) => Cal.Collections.Array.Array a</code>)
* the sorted array.
*/
